the problem with perception is our tendency to cling to what vibrations or motion or mind or body says to us or informs our perception of existence. yes it is existence and it is a default "already" mode of being. the ego distorts our understanding by creating noise of motion which we think is the only changing reality. reality is perceived and by that way i am saying that it changes, it is fluid, is interdependent and is constructed. all this summarily means that it is only the One medium seen as "many" forms or forces on account of a state of existence.

give everything to the Lord - return it and become empty of any tendency. as existence, what "remains" after giving everything - is God Himself, so why worry? why cling, why attach, why worry, why expect, why plan and why the hell compartmentalize anything? do you not trust Him, who is the basis of all creation and even you? trust means realizing the role of Being without any conditions or formations or motions or manifestations. Shree only is.

one may analyze - say the idea of compartments (or the construct of compartments). compartment is a comparative term constructed by ego and compared, evaluated, debated based on our identification with vibrations or our mind and body. by being engaged in "maintaining any compartments" and how they respond or relate to the notion of me and other, we still remain engaged and hyper and anxious about ever evolving changes. we may choose to dismiss anything - but that  too is a relative response and that too leads to compartments. we may do anything as an act, but as long as it is coming from a position of individual existence, we are still endorsing separation and fear. is this required?

thus, it becomes important to dilute vibrations and make then steady in an experience which transcends everything. we should transcend ourselves as vibrations and hence give "everything" of us to the Lord. by doing this, we do not die at all - but become eternal and the One! hence the word purpose has limitations since it comes from individual perception of the mind. we know about transcendence but it comes from grace or trust - something beyond our own strengths or our own perceptions.

we wish to be prepared. against what i do not know and that too against whom and where and when and why. this constant defense exhausts us and changes are something that happen  - as an aspect of temporariness and that conveys nothing about staticness or any need to do anything. yet we keep engaging and expecting some control and generate some worry and some fear. this may be inevitable. it is also inevitable that we are floored by our own perceptions and wrap us in a cocoon of defense and make it so tight that we do not hear or listen anything different. we harbour and hold on and even accentuate our tendencies and that is what is exactly to be given or even surrendered or sacrificed.
